WebMost training aircraft are equipped with navigation lights to aid in collision avoidance. Navigation lights on the aircraft consist of a red light on the left wing, a green light on the right wing, and a white light on the tail. (Note: the navigation lights on the wings cannot be seen when looking at the tail of the aircraft.)
